Each salesperson shall carry the license and exhibit upon demand to any inspector of the bureau, pursuant to ORC 4517.10
Persons who have not held a valid Ohio Salespersons License during the past (12) months are considered new/first applicants and must submit the following:
All Ohio Residents must be electronically fingerprinted and have the results forwarded to the Dealer Licensing Section, PO Box 16521, Columbus, Ohio 43216-6521. NOTE: Electronic fingerprinting prices vary and payable to the company taking the print.
Out-of-state residents may submit a fingerprint card in lieu of electronic prints. An exemption form must also be completed. Please call to obtain a fingerprint card and current processing fee.
Out-of-State residents may submit the fingerprint card and processing fee with the completed salesperson application and exemption form to the address on form. Do not send the fingerprint card directly to B.C.I & I. Acceptable fingerprint card(s) may be obtained only by contacting the Dealer Licensing Section at (614)752-7636. Please make sure all information on the fingerprint card is completed.
Any felony or misdemeanor conviction relating to dealing in motor vehicles is reason for denial.
For a complete listing of electronic fingerprinting locations in Ohio visit http://www.ohioattorneygeneral.gov and click on Webcheck locations.
Issuance of a license will take 4-6 weeks if using fingerprint card, so be sure to start the process early enough to get your license in time for the event.
Duplicate
Persons whose current license is lost, mutilated or destroyed may apply for a duplicate license.
Renewal/Transfer
Persons who need to renew and transfer their license from one dealership to another.
Transfer/Reinstatement
Persons who hold a valid Ohio Salespersons License may transfer their license from one licensed dealership to another or reinstate a license if rehired after leaving a dealership. A transfer is not necessary if the salesperson is simply moving to another dealership owned and operated by that same corporation, even if it is located in another county.
